History and Growth:
Internet poker emerged within the belated 1990s due to breakthroughs in technology in addition to net. The first internet poker space, Planet Poker, was released in 1998, attracting a tiny but enthusiastic neighborhood. But was in the early 2000s that on-line poker practiced exponential growth, mostly because of the introduction of real-money games and televised poker tournaments.
